South Africa’s Beat King: DJ Maphorisa
DJ Maphorisa is a legend in African entertainment. Known for his versatility, Maphorisa first rose to fame with tracks like “One Dance” by Drake and “Ngud’” by Kwesta. Eventually, he became a central figure in the Amapiano genre, dropping hits like “Izolo,” “Soweto Baby,” and forming the duo Scorpion Kings with Kabza De Small. His unique style make him a collaborator for both local and international stars.
The Man Behind the Dance Anthem: Master KG
Master KG, known for the worldwide hit “Jerusalema,” brought South African music to every corner of the globe. Released in 2019, the song’s uplifting melody went viral on TikTok and YouTube. He produced songs like “Skeleton Move” and “Shine Your Light” featuring Akon and David Guetta, showing that his success is no fluke. Master KG’s music inspires movement across cultures and spreads positivity.

From Durban to Def Jam: Nasty C’s Journey
Nasty C, arguably Africa’s best rapper, made waves with a fresh voice. With albums like “Bad Hair,” “Strings and Bling,” and “Zulu Man With Some Power”, he earned international deals. His music is deep, personal, and powerful, making him a standout artist in the global rap scene.
